My Little Bird

Oh, little birdie,

Where art thee?

There is not a flutter from you,

You seem invisible to me.

These senses of mine continue,

To be in your reverie.

Oh! come now, come near,

And play me your symphony.

You’ve crossed the different continents,

You’ve crossed the various seas.

You’ve won wealth and status,

Life is yours, as you please.

Your song, however,

Misses a sweet little note.

It needs a little passion,

It requires love to stay afloat.

You may try and ignore it,

But will long for heart’s company.

I hear it beat faster,

It yearns desperately to be free.

Give me your heart little bird,

Embrace me with your wings.

Let our hearts beat together,

Our fingers entwined like strings.
